Mary was born in Kinkeen Ballinamore, Co. Ireland. Kinkeen was in the parish of Drumreilly, where she attended Mass and attended Drumdiffer National School until the age of 14 and obtained her Primary School Certificate. After finishing school, she worked on the family farm, gathering cattle, making hay and household work. In 1952, at the age of 18, she sailed on the Cunard Liner Mauritania from Cobh (pro: Cove) Co. Cork, to New York, where she was met by her Aunt Rose Collins (Tiernan) who travelled from Chicago to meet her. After arriving in Chicago, Mary went to work as a housekeeper for 4 priests. She met and married John Whitney, who hailed from Drumlish Co. Longford.
